Royalty Accountant | Renowned TV & Film Production Company | London


Harmonic is delighted to be working exclusively with a highly acquisitive and entrepreneurial media business in their search for a Royalty Accountant.


The Company:


The business is led by a talented CEO who is keen to grow and expand the business, which currently has a turnover of around £250 million and a team of 140.

Although they are an established and well-funded business they have retained a flat-structure witha dynamic and non-corporate culture.


They work specifically in the television and film sector, partnering with some of the world's leading producers and creators on programming and distribution.

The company operate a flexible approach to hybrid working, with 3 days at home and 2 in the office.

The Role:


As the Royalty Accountant you will be reporting into an experienced Head of Finance who has great experience in developing colleagues.

Your main duties will include, cash forecasting and budgeting, managing relationships with 3rd party producers and creators,answering queries surrounding royalties and royalty reporting.

This is a new position which has come from recent growth due to acquisitions. There are fantastic progression opportunities for future promotions and taking on more FP&A work.

  • Responsible for royalty reporting on a quarterly basis
  • Managing relationships with 3rd party producers & organisations
  • Cash forecasting and budgeting future royalty payments
  • Coordinating and managing invoices from clients
  • Providing adhoc analysis

What we need to see (essential):

  • Experience with royalty accounting/royalty processing
  • Prior experience in a royalty position within TV & Film, Publishing, Media or Music.
  • Excellent communication and organisational skills
  • Good Excel skills

What we'd like to see (bonus):

  • Experience working on outgoing royalties in TV & Film
